HR interview, asked about tools and technologies. Playstation uses Ansible, Terraform, AWS, java in backend, and react frontend. She wanted to see if I have experience with those tools etc.

Interview was with PlatStation FTG (future technologies group) for: Staff Software Engineer - Cloud Engineering. The interview process seemed fairly standard. I was contacted via LinkedIn and asked to interview. Things started off great with a recruiter chat (initial recruiter was amazing and very responsive), followed by a chat with the hiring manager. I think they typically do a tech screen before the chat with the hiring manager, but that was skipped for my interview. Then several video interview sessions where scheduled: coding; system design; behavioral. Scheduling was slow and did not seem to prioritize my time at all, I know I'm the one interviewing, but I imagine candidates would drop out just based on how long it took to schedule each part of the process. One interview was canceled at the last minute after I had already taken time off work. For the technical interview I was given no hints on how to prep, I studied with LeetCode but the actual interview was a systems programming question... For the design interview I asked what diagramming software they would use (again, in order to prepare) I was told ExcaliDraw so I practiced with that, but the interviewer decided to try the CoderPad.io diagramming tool (which is terrible and I was unfamiliar with it) -- we then switched to ExcaliDraw mid interview, which wasted a lot of time. For the behavioral interview the hiring manager just seemed to be reading off a list of Amazon behavioral interview questions and didn't really ask interesting or insightful follow-up questions. Finally, even though I was interviewing cold, all the interviews seemed to go well except for a somewhat rough technical interview... PlayStation then ghosted me after the interview process. I expected to at least hear that they where moving on to other candidates, but have not heard anything (more than 2 months later). Again, PlayStation asked me to interview when I was not actively interviewing and for which I took time off work in order to prep and attend their interviews. PlayStation then proceeded to fumble their interview process and now they can't be bothered with the most modest of professional courtesies to say "thanks for interviewing, but we're moving on to other candidates". I really liked the first recruiter I spoke with (Jin Wu) but will most likely never interview with PlayStation again.
